The 30-Second Verdict

This is the most-searched carpet cleaning comparison in America, and the answer in Florida hinges on one variable: moisture. Stanley Steemer's truck-mounted hot water extraction is the more powerful clean — industry-standard suction, strong on set-in stains and traffic lanes, plus tile, ducts, upholstery, and 24/7 water restoration from the same dispatcher. But carpets stay damp 6–12 hours, which in a humid Florida house is a mildew-odor gamble. Chem-Dry's Hot Carbonating Extraction uses ~80% less water — dry in 1–2 hours — and its P.U.R.T. treatment is the stronger answer for pet urine. Book Stanley Steemer for deep restoration cleans, heavy soil, and bundled surfaces; book Chem-Dry for maintenance cleans, pet odor, and anytime fast dry-down matters. Price gaps are small once add-ons are tallied.

Head-to-Head Breakdown

Chem-Dry

Pros

  • Dry in 1–2 hours — huge advantage in Florida humidity
  • Carbonated solution lifts soil with ~80% less water than steam
  • P.U.R.T. pet-urine treatment attacks odor at the pad level
  • Low-residue chemistry resists rapid resoiling
  • Tile, grout, granite, upholstery add-ons at most territories

Cons

  • Less raw extraction power than a truck-mount on heavy soil
  • Franchise quality varies by territory
  • Per-area pricing with add-ons climbs quickly
  • No water-damage restoration arm
Stanley Steemer

Pros

  • Truck-mounted hot water extraction — strongest clean on the market
  • Excellent on set-in stains, traffic lanes, and neglected carpet
  • One dispatcher for carpet, tile, ducts, upholstery, water restoration
  • Statewide Florida coverage, often next-day slots
  • Corporate + franchise structure keeps service reasonably consistent

Cons

  • 6–12 hour dry times — plan fans and AC in Florida
  • Detergent residue possible if rinse is rushed
  • Persistent add-on upselling; final bill often exceeds the special
  • Peak-season crews can rush afternoon jobs

Frequently Asked Questions

Which actually cleans deeper?
Stanley Steemer. Nothing in the low-moisture category matches truck-mounted heat and vacuum for extracting embedded grit and traffic-lane soil. Chem-Dry's counter: most homes don't need a restoration-grade clean every time, and its maintenance cleans keep carpet looking good without the dry-down penalty.
Is the long dry time really a problem in Florida?
It can be. A carpet that's damp into the evening in an 78°F, 60%-humidity house is how you get that sour post-clean smell. If you book steam cleaning here, run the AC a few degrees cooler, point fans at cleaned rooms, and book the morning slot.
Who wins on pet urine?
Chem-Dry for odor (P.U.R.T. destroys urine crystals in the pad); Stanley Steemer for volume extraction when accidents have saturated large areas. For a one-dog household with occasional accidents, P.U.R.T. is the more targeted spend.
What will I actually pay?
Both advertise specials around $99–$150 for three areas; both typically land $180–$300 after realistic add-ons (pet treatment, protectant, stairs, room-size overages). Get the itemized total before the crew starts — both companies' techs will firm-quote at the door.
Can either help after a leak or small flood?
Stanley Steemer — many Florida locations run 24/7 water damage restoration with extraction, drying equipment, and moisture monitoring. Chem-Dry territories generally don't. For an AC condensate leak or washer overflow, that single phone call is Steemer's strongest card.
